Nigeria’s former Minister of Finance,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ala, will know if she will be the next Director-General of the World Trade Organisation (WTO) on February 15th

In a statement released by the WTO on Tuesday, February 9, the organisation disclosed that it will be convening its general council meeting.

Further, the statement said that the meeting will be held in Geneva, Switzerland, at noon.

The organisation said: “The WTO’s General Council will hold a special meeting on 15 February at 15:00 Geneva time to consider the appointment of the next Director-General. The meeting will take place in a virtual format.”

Earlier, Okonjo-Iweala emerged the only candidate for the position of Director-General of the WTO, following the withdrawal of her major contender and South Korean trade minister, Yoo Myung-hee.

Yoo made the decision on Friday, February 5, after discussions with the U.S. and other major nations, and took various issues into account especially the need to revitalize the multilateral organisation.
